The difference between historical truth and literary truth in literature usually refers to whether the historical events and characters expressed in literary works are consistent with real history. Generally speaking, the creation of literary works was often based on historical events and the background and characteristics of the characters. They were used to present the characters, events, and plots in history or the real world in the form of fictional stories. Therefore, the historical truth in literary works referred to whether the historical events and characters depicted in the works were consistent with the historical truth. Historical truth referred to the truth of real history, including all kinds of facts, the truth of events and characters, as well as the development process and results of historical events. Historical truth was the basis of historical truth in literary works because historical truth was the source of inspiration for literary works. There was a certain gap between the historical truth and the literary truth in literary works. A literary work may exaggerate or fabricate historical events and characters, or modify or interpret historical events and characters to meet the purpose of the literary work. The historical truth in literary works may also be different from real history because literary works are often fictional stories based on historical background and characters. Therefore, the difference between historical truth and literary truth in literary works depends on the purpose of creation, historical background, characteristics of characters and other factors.

The Romance of the Three Kingdoms is one of the classics of ancient Chinese literature with high artistic and historical value. It described the wars and political struggles between Wei, Shu, and Wu in the context of the history of the Three Kingdoms. In terms of historical reality, the Three Kingdoms period was an important period in Chinese history, where many outstanding politicians, militarists, and writers appeared. However, due to the complexity and variation of history, it was difficult to make an accurate description of the history of the Three Kingdoms period. In terms of artistic authenticity, the Romance of the Three Kingdoms was influenced by many factors such as literature, history, painting, etc. Its story, character, scene description, etc. all had a high artistic appeal and expressiveness, making it a classic in the history of Chinese literature. The historical truth and artistic truth of the Romance of the Three Kingdoms are of high value and significance. We need to explore and learn with an open mind.
